What Exactly Is a Fruit Crisp?
A fruit crisp is a beloved classic in the world of desserts, known for its delightful simplicity and comforting qualities. At its core, it’s an oven-baked dish featuring a base of fresh or frozen fruit, sweetened and often spiced, topped with a streusel-like mixture that bakes into a crisp, crumbly layer. Unlike pies, which require rolling out and meticulously shaping a crust, crisps offer a more relaxed approach. The topping typically consists of flour, sugar, butter, and sometimes oats, blended together to create a loose, sandy texture that crisps up beautifully in the oven.

The beauty of a fruit crisp lies in its versatility and ease of preparation. It delivers all the warm, fruity goodness of a pie but with significantly less fuss. You simply prepare your fruit filling, sprinkle on the crumbly topping, and bake. This makes it a fantastic choice for home bakers, whether you’re a beginner or a seasoned pro looking for a quick yet impressive dessert. How to Store and Reheat Your Fruit Crisp
Proper storage is key to enjoying your **Low Carb Cranberry Crisp** at its best. To maintain its freshness and delightful texture, it’s crucial to store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ator. We recommend consuming your fruit crisp within a few days of baking to ensure optimal taste and texture. The reason for this recommendation lies in the nature of the ingredients: as the crisp sits in the refrigerator, the almond flour topping gradually absorbs moisture from the juicy cranberry filling. This can lead to a less desirable, softer texture over time, moving away from that coveted crispy quality.

When it comes to reheating, you have a couple of excellent options, depending on your preference. For those who love a delightfully crunchy topping, we highly recommend reheating your **Keto Cranberry Crisp** in an air fryer. The circulating hot air works wonders in revitalizing the crispness of the almond flour topping, making it taste freshly baked. If you opt for the microwave, be aware that the topping will likely become softer rather than crispy, though the warm, gooey fruit filling will still be incredibly delicious. Low-Carb Cranberry Crisp Recipe: Step-by-Step Guide
Ready to bake a masterpiece? Here’s a comprehensive guide, complete with ingredient lists and step-by-step instructions, to help you create this incredible **Low-Carb Cranberry Crisp**. The exact measurements and detailed directions are also provided in the printable recipe card located further down the page, ensuring you have all the information you need at your fingertips.
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 30-35 minutes
Servings: 5
Net Carbs: 6 net carbs per serving

Ingredients
For the Tart Cranberry Filling:
- 1 1/2 cups Fresh Cranberries (for that perfect tart burst)
- 1/2 cup Swerve Granulated Sugar Substitute (our preferred keto-friendly sweetness)
- 1 tsp Pure Vanilla Extract (for aromatic depth)
- 1 tsp Ground Cinnamon (to warm the flavor profile)
For the Golden Crumble Topping:
- 1 1/2 cups Fine Almond Flour (the low-carb base for our crisp)
- 1/3 cup Swerve Brown Sugar Substitute (for a rich, caramel-like sweetness)
- 4 tbsp Unsalted Butter, melted (to bind the crumble and add richness)
- 1 tsp Ground Cinnamon (to complement the filling’s spice)
Directions

- Begin by preheating your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it (175°C). This ensures your oven is perfectly ready for baking once your crisp is assembled.
- In a medium mixing bowl, combine all the ingredients for the crumble topping: almond flour, Swerve brown sugar substitute, melted butter, and ground cinnamon. Mix them thoroughly with a fork or your fingertips until the mixture is well-combined and resembles coarse crumbs. Set this aside.
- For the cranberry filling, place the fresh cranberries, granulated Swerve, and cinnamon into a pot on the stove over medium-low heat. Gently simmer the mixture, stirring occasionally, until the sugar substitute has completely melted and the cranberries begin to soften. If the mixture appears too thick, you may add a tablespoon of water to achieve a slightly looser consistency.
- Reduce the heat to low and continue to simmer, allowing the berries to cook down further until they are wonderfully tender and begin to burst open. Using a potato masher or the tines of a fork, lightly mash some of the berries. This will create a delightful texture, with some whole berries remaining for a juicy pop.
- Remove the pot from the heat and stir in the vanilla extract. The vanilla adds a beautiful aromatic finish to the tart cranberry base.
- Pour the warm cranberry mixture evenly into the bottom of a well-greased baking dish. A pie plate or an 8×8 inch baking dish works perfectly.
- Evenly sprinkle the prepared crumb topping over the cranberry filling, ensuring it forms a beautiful, golden layer.
- Place the baking dish in the preheated oven and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the crumb topping is lightly browned and perfectly crispy.





Serve warm, perhaps with a dollop of sugar-free whipped cream or a scoop of low-carb vanilla ice cream for an extra special treat. Enjoy your homemade **Keto Cranberry Crisp**!
